V.A. Citizens and Employee Representatives
Description:
At this time any citizen or employee may briefly address the School Board. The Board will listen to the brief remarks, ask clarifying questions and, if desired, request that the administration follow up. The Board will not take action at this meeting on requests presented at this time. Time will be limited to three minutes per speaker.
